     I have honestly found the #1 product for those new parents-to-be and should be included for the baby shower as the perfect "swaddle" cover that has the ability to replace the smaller, heavier versions. These are the softest covers I have ever put my hands on and come 3 to a pack(47"x47") so you have back ups to pack for on the go. The colors are very vibrant and so kid friendly and honestly could be used for a boy or girl with the themes offered, of which there are two.
They are 70%Rayon, 30% cotton, Asian inspired, machine washable cool/cold with like colors. I received the Cirebon with Baby Step Cards. The cards are for you to mark milestones in your babies life so you don't forget, its a new take on a baby book.
